Amazon Web Services bans accounts linked with Pegasus spyware

The Verge

Amazon Web Services (AWS) has banned NSO Group, the company behind the Pegasus spyware program. Vice reported the ban this morning, the day after a sweeping report alleged Pegasus was used to target the phones of human rights activists and journalists. Illustration by Alex Castro / The Verge.

The Zero Click, Zero Day iMessage Attack Against Journalists

SecureWorld News

Pegasus spyware is a phone surveillance solution that enables customers to remotely exploit and monitor devices. The logs from the phone show that the spyware was accessing different frameworks on the phone, including the Celestial.framework and MediaExperience.framework, which can be used to record audio and camera data.

Hygiene does not only protect you against physical viruses

Dataconomy

Cyber hygiene encompasses a set of practices and steps that computer and device users can easily incorporate into their daily routines to ensure the health of their digital systems and enhance online security. Just as personal hygiene ensures good health, cyber hygiene promotes a safe and secure digital environment.
